Transaction 171cf73fc002e19748aac9f4a46ab8368d4728380de131722e9fc8773f207b46
1 Input
2 Outputs
- 171cf73fc002e19748aac9f4a46ab8368d4728380de131722e9fc8773f207b46:0
- 171cf73fc002e19748aac9f4a46ab8368d4728380de131722e9fc8773f207b46:1
value 18267
address 15SntZLkiPDHuMZN9WegpqBPCy1c3nZm3i
value 4820654
address 1P8a3FFPV8dnjwW5HDYvHELrY4FxBPDLe6